Why Google Ads is So Powerful

Google Ads allows you to target users based on their searches, location, interests, device type, and more. That means you’re not showing your ad to everyone, just to the people who are most likely to be interested in your offer. This kind of targeted approach helps save money and improves results. You only pay when someone clicks your ad, which makes it a very cost-effective form of advertising when done correctly.

Another major benefit of Google Ads is speed. You don’t have to wait for months to get ranked on search engines. Once your campaign is approved, your ad starts showing within hours. If you're launching a new product, running a special promotion, or just trying to grow your brand quickly, Google Ads helps you get there faster.

Types of Google Ads You Can Run

There are different types of campaigns you can create with Google Ads. Each one has a different goal and can help you reach specific users based on where they are in their buying journey.

Search Ads – These appear at the top of Google search results when someone types in a keyword related to your product or service.

Display Ads – These are image-based ads that show on websites across the Google Display Network. Great for brand awareness.

Shopping Ads – Perfect for e-commerce businesses. These ads show your product image, price, and name at the top of Google search.

Video Ads – These are shown on YouTube and are good for promoting products, tutorials, or building a brand presence.

App Ads – These help drive installs or engagement with your mobile app through various Google channels.

Choosing the right campaign type depends on your business goals and budget.

How Google Ads Drives Targeted Traffic

What makes Google Ads different from other platforms is how specific you can get with your targeting. You can set your ads to appear only to people searching specific keywords in a certain city using a certain device at a certain time. This means your ad budget is going toward people who are already interested in what you offer.

If you sell custom cakes in Lahore, for example, you can run ads only for people in Lahore searching for “birthday cakes near me” or “custom cake shop.” These are ready-to-buy customers.

Setting Up a Smart Google Ads Campaign

Running a smart campaign involves more than just picking a keyword and writing an ad. Here’s a basic breakdown of what goes into a winning Google Ads campaign:

1. Keyword Research – Use tools like Google Keyword Planner to find keywords that are relevant, high in search volume, and within your budget. Focus on buying intent keywords like “hire graphic designer” or “buy running shoes online.”

2. Ad Copywriting – Your ad must be clear, attention-grabbing, and useful. Highlight your main offer and use a strong call-to-action (CTA). Include numbers if possible, like “Get 25% Off Today” or “Free Trial for 7 Days.”

3. Landing Page Optimization – Don’t send traffic to your homepage. Create specific landing pages that match the ad message and have one clear goal – like making a purchase, filling a form, or calling your number.

4. Budget Planning – Decide how much you can afford per click and how much you want to spend daily. Start small, then increase once you see good results.

5. Tracking and Analytics – Set up conversion tracking using Google Tag Manager or Analytics. This helps you know what’s working and what’s not.

6. A/B Testing – Always test different versions of your ads to see which one performs better. Try changing headlines, CTAs, and visuals.

Common Mistakes to Avoid in Google Ads

Even though Google Ads can bring fast traffic, many businesses waste money due to simple mistakes. Here are some common issues to avoid:

  • Targeting too broad – Don’t try to reach everyone. Focus on the audience that matters most.
  • Wrong landing page – Sending traffic to a slow or irrelevant page leads to high bounce rates.
  • No tracking – If you don’t track conversions, you won’t know where your money is going.
  • Ignoring negative keywords – These help you block searches that are not relevant.
  • Not optimizing over time – Set and forget never works in PPC. Always keep testing and tweaking your ads.

Google Ads vs. Other Advertising Platforms

You might wonder if Google Ads is better than Facebook or Instagram ads. The answer depends on your goals. Google Ads targets people with intent – meaning they are actively searching for your product or service. On the other hand, social media ads are more passive – users may not be looking for what you offer, but you show them anyway.

If you're looking for direct leads and sales, Google Ads usually brings better results faster. For brand awareness and audience building, social platforms can also help. Many businesses use both for a balanced approach.
